Wonderful stay!
Riu Palace Riviera Maya is a gem!
Modern and up to date with excellent facilities to accommodate all walks-of-life. Not too big nor too small with a great location. We spent our days on the nice, deep beach with lots of loungers available and palm trees for shade. Seaweed has been a problem all summer but it wasn't as bad as expected and the hotel tried their best at raking and removing the build up. By our second week, it had nearly disappeared.
The food was very good. From the buffet to the snack bars to the 5 or 6 restaurants, everyone should be able to find something to please their taste buds, 24 hours a day.
No disco or club in the evenings kept the resort low key but the fantastic Animacion group provided plenty of activities to join in on throughout the day around the pool or on the beach. Fun nighttime shows and entertainment in the evenings ranged from song/dance, circus nights, karaoke, trivia and even local singers,
pianists, and other musicians. Even though we stayed two weeks, they did not just exactly duplicate every night's show!
The rooms were large enough and comfortable enough and situated so that even Hurricane Grace didn't ‘dampen' our holiday!
All in all, we would return and also recommend the Riu Palace Riviera Maya.
